MSX Village forum

L'école [Réglé] DSK, une autre affaire... de fichiers

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 28/05/2012 à 11h40
Avec quoi lancez-vous vos images disk (.dsk) sur MSX ? :hum

J'ai stocké pas mal de fichiers .dsk sur une CF IDE, mais je n'arrive pas à les lancer :@

J'essaye avec :
FDE.COM, ça ne marche jamais (0 %)
START.COM, ça ne marche presque jamais (5-15 %)
RUNIT.COM, ça marche pas beaucoup mieux (15-25 %)

Merci d'avance.
   
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10370

Le 28/05/2012 à 11h47
sur MSX2 c'est pas gagné START et RUNIT ne démarrent que les jeux avec un boot par secteur , il faut oublier les disquettes en DOS ou BASIC

sur certains jeux avant START il faut lancer un programme nommé MAPPIT.COM , on peux le remplacer par MAPPER.COM

avec un turbo-R HDDEMU est vraiment bien et RMSX émulateur de MSX2 et MSX1 le suis de peu


:noel
Site web    
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 28/05/2012 à 11h57
Ben voilà Jipe :| t'as ruiné ma journée :'(

Allez, un pastis et à la plage... on verra ce soir :glass
   
MSXlegend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: Shoutbox

Inscrit le : 18/06/2010 à 22h42

Messages: 5836

Le 28/05/2012 à 12h01
En attendant d'avoir un Turbo-R :D , tu peux toujour laisser une disquette vierge formaté 720k dans ton lecteur et faire:

copy720 alestesp.dsk a: (par exemple)

Mais c'est pas marrant car c'est pas le but recherché d'une unité de stockage comme la SD card et la CF :siffle


Createur du KCX Bluetooth emitter au format cartouche compatible stereo moonsound
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10370

Le 28/05/2012 à 12h09
pour faire ça il vaut mieux utiliser FDLOAD.COM et FDSAVE.COM c'est plus adapter au transfert des DSK


:noel
Site web    
Fabf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: compte ++

Inscrit le : 24/08/2010 à 20h55

Messages: 4833

Le 28/05/2012 à 17h28
MSXlegend :
Mais c'est pas marrant car c'est pas le but recherché d'une unité de stockage comme la SD card et la CF :siffle




Ma SD fait émulation disquette ;)
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10370

Le 28/05/2012 à 17h35
la mega-scsi aussi avec le Logiciel EP.COM ;)


:noel
Site web    
MSXlegend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: Shoutbox

Inscrit le : 18/06/2010 à 22h42

Messages: 5836

Le 28/05/2012 à 17h48
Fabf :
MSXlegend :
Mais c'est pas marrant car c'est pas le but recherché d'une unité de stockage comme la SD card et la CF :siffle




Ma SD fait émulation disquette ;)




En fait maintenant que tu le dit, la version sd card d'erikie v2 est partitionnable en 720ko. L'on peux ainsi s'enservir comme une disquette. Dit moi fabf, tu utilise la meme methode ou tu en as une autre? Que veux dit par emulation ! :hum


Createur du KCX Bluetooth emitter au format cartouche compatible stereo moonsound
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10370

Le 28/05/2012 à 17h54
l'émulation c'est quand on remplace le truc original par autre chose qui fait la même chose mais pas de la même façon et pas sur le même support


:noel
Site web    
Fabf Membre non connecté

Conseiller Municipal

Rang

Avatar

Groupe : compte ++

Inscrit le : 24/08/2010 à 20h55

Messages: 4833

Le 28/05/2012 à 17h59
Je l'utilise bien de cette façon
On peut créer des partitions de différentes tailles sur les SD et choisir celle de boot
Il y a même un utilitaire qui copie de DSK ou la disquette sur la partition
Cela marche bien même avec les disquettes qui ont un secteur spécial genre Almost Real :top
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 28/05/2012 à 23h24
Bon, pas de miracle :'(

Mais j'ai trouvé une solution. :sick

Je compte me faire une CF avec toute la collection MSX-1-MANIA, je me suis procuré l'ensemble des .DSK et je comptais les lancer simplement par un RUNIT ou un START :siffle , mais ça ne marche pas :@

Pour arriver à mes fins, j'ai formaté une CF 64Mo en FAT12, ce qui m'a créé deux partitions A: et B:
La partition A: est celle du boot et contient autant de répertoires qu'il y a de disquettes MSX-1-MANIA, la partition B: reçoit l'intégralité des fichiers contenus dans chacune des disquettes MSX-1-MANIA...

Une autre CF 128Mo, formatée en FAT12, contient en C: le DOS et les .COM, en D: divers programmes, en E: les 80 premières images disk MSX-MANIA, et en F: les 53 suivantes...

J'utilise FDLOAD.COM pour extraire les fichiers de chaque image disk vers B: qui devient une sorte de disquette virtuelle :
E> FDLOAD MANIA001.DSK B:

Ensuite je copie tous les fichiers de B: dans le répertoire que j'ai créé en A:
B> COPY *.* A:/MANIA001

Ca va prendre un peu de temps, mais je devrais y arriver... L'avantage de cette solution c'est que la CF peut être utilisée avec le DOS1.
Ainsi, avec un DOS1 qui gère les répertoires, je devrais pouvoir utiliser ma CF sur tous mes MSX. Les premiers tests semblent concluants.


   
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10370

Le 29/05/2012 à 14h15
tu as trouvé une solution empirique a ton probléme , dans les MSXMANIA ce sont des fichiers en .BAS .BIN .LDR .000
il suffit donc de copier tous les fichiers de chaque disquette dans un répertoire pour profiter des jeux en lançant l'autoexec.bas
il vaut mieux faire un répertoire pour ne pas avoir a renommer tous les fichiers autoexec


:noel
Site web    
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 29/05/2012 à 18h38
C'est exactement ce que je fais ;)
Je crée un répertoire par disquette sur ma CF et j'y copie tous les fichiers de ladite disquette... Ensuite je lance l'autoexec.bas du répertoire qui m'intéresse.

Qu'elle est la limite au nombre de répertoires créés dans une partition ?
   
Jipe Membre non connecté

Maire-adjoint

Rang

Avatar

Association

Inscrit le : 02/10/2009 à 19h41

Messages: 10370

Le 29/05/2012 à 18h52
avec la CF c'est 100H donc 256 fichiers ou répertoire mais situés a la racine
mais je crois que l'on peut monter a plus dans un sous répertoire
en tant qu'utilisateur de multi-mente je n'en ai jamais mis plus de 250 car MM ne sait pas gérer au dessus de 255
il faut bien qu'il ait un défaut quand même :gne


:noel
Site web    
Visiteur

Vagabond

Rang

Avatar

Message : 0

Le 29/05/2012 à 19h00
Parfait, merci :top Je ne me souvenais plus exactement mais je savais que c'était assez large.
Dans le cas qui m'intéresse, j'ai un peu moins de 140 répertoires à créer, donc pas de problème.
   
Répondre
Vous n'êtes pas autorisé à écrire dans cette catégorie